There are some products that have now become so ubiquitous that it feels like they’ve always been around. Take Loopmasters’ gargantuan Loopcloud service for example. With over four million sounds readily available for a monthly subscription, Loopcloud has become a byword for the quickest sample perusal you could wish for. It seems like we’ve been wallowing in its genre-spanning depths for ages, despite the service only launching in 2017.
